Mumbai, August 27, 2021: After Bell Bottom on Thursday (August 19), the second Bollywood movie, which is all set to release in theaters on Friday (August 27) after the second covid-19 wave, is Amitabh Bachchan and Emraan Hashmi starrer, Chehre.



Chehre is a mystery thriller film directed by Rumy Jafry and produced by Anand Pandit's Anand Pandit Motion Pictures and Saraswati Entertainment Private Limited. The movie stars Amitabh Bachchan and Emraan Hashmi in the leads along with Krystle D'Souza, Rhea Chakraborty, Siddhanth Kapoor, Annu Kapoor, Dhritiman Chatterjee, and Raghubir Yadav in supporting roles.



Big B playing a lawyer in the movie, while Hashmi essays a business tycoon. It is a story about an 80-year-old man with a penchant for a real-life game with his group of friends. They conduct a mock trial and decide if justice has been served, if not they make sure justice has been served.

Ahead of its worldwide release on August 27, the movie was screened on 26 August for the critics and media people. The movie is getting positive responses with praise towards Big B and Emraan Hashmi. Check out what critics and audiences are talking about the movie -
